Police make arrest after 'bomb in a bag' threat causes Invercargill Airport evacuation

A person has been arrested following a threat that caused the emergency evacuation of Invercargill Airport on Friday afternoon.

The threat mentioned a "bomb in a bag", according to Stuff.

The airport has now been reopened after earlier closing to allow police and aviation security personnel to carry out a search.

After a 30-minute search, during which nothing of concern was found, staff reopened the airport and normal operations have now resumed.

Police say they have made an arrest in relation to the threat.
